On Deck Preview: Future Games Pitchers


Jared Carrier
Scouting Director

The countdown is on for Team New York's top 2020 and 2021 graduates. Our final preview takes us to the mound to see who will be pumping strikes and throwing gas in Indiana. 

Pitchers

Teddy McGraw RHP / Oneonta , NY / 2020

McGraw has burst on the scene this summer; the 6-foot-2 180 pound RHP has worked in the 88-90 range recently and possibly could be a tick higher in Indiana. His 80-81 MPH slider at the Call to the Hall event recently was late and sharper then when we saw him on July 10th. Also broke out a change up that featured come back action at 82-83 MPH this past Tuesday in Cooperstown.

 

Tyler Roche RHP / Cardinal Hayes , NY / 2020

Big time projectable frame for the the 6-foot-3 165 pound RHP. Roche is all arms and legs; arm action is long and free with late life from a 3/4 slot. At the NY Games he worked 82-84 MPH, touching 85 MPH. Will not be a shocker if he puts up even better numbers in Indiana. 

 

Von Baker RHP / Oppenheim-Ephratah-St. Johnsville, NY / 2020

The 6-foot-7 RHP obviously can work downhill; his 84-85 MPH FB can play better with his extended reach to the plate. Breaking ball is still looking for a defined shape in the 74-75 MPH range but he'll no doubt grab the attention of coaches in attendance. 

 

Dylan Beers RHP / Monroe-Woodbury, NY / 2020

Beers has demonstrated command and a 3 pitch arsenal in the outings we have witnessed. Most recently at the NY games he was consistently at 85 MPH from a high 3/4 slot. Showed 3 pitch feel with a 12-6 CB and same plane change. 6-1 165 pound frame has room for additional gains.

 

Patrick Jarvis RHP / Manhasset, NY / 2021

Jarvis , who projects well as a position player as well, will be the only 2021 pitcher only. The 6-foot-0 160 pound RHP was up to 85 MPH recently at the NYS games with feel for his CB and CH. Up tempo delivery from a high 3/4 slot. 

 

 

Derek Livingston RHP / Paul D. Schreiber, NY / 2020

Athletic 6-foot-0 175 pound frame who also like Livingston, can handle the middle of the field as a position player. On the mound he's shown a long and loose arm action in the 82-84 range including a 12-6 CB in the mid to upper 60's. Looking forward to seeing him again. 

 

Camden Wypior RHP / West Seneca East, NY / 2020

Athletic 6-foot-0 186 pound frame; who also is solid left side infielder like Livingston and Jarvis, will take to the mound in Indiana. Was up to 84 MPH last summer, in early July. Moderate arm action with a low 3/4 arm slot; late life to FB.
